SoundHound AI believes every person should be able to interact naturally with the products around them-by simply talking. With a global reach spanning two dozen languages, we build Voice AI products with conversational intelligence for cars, restaurant ordering, and more, allowing our customers to extend their brand in new and meaningful ways.At SoundHound, we view our data as our biggest asset. This role strives to make the most out of this valuable resource. We aspire to leverage our data to make informed decisions to steer product development, marketing, and user engagement to new heights.Our Data Science & Engineering team can already boast an impressive suite of systems, tools, and applications to support and utilize our data. And yet, we have only scratched the surface of the kind of advanced analytics and insight generation we'd like to do! This is an opportunity to illuminate valuable insights from our most impactful products, and guide future implementations to maximize growth.In this role, you will:Design and implement data pipelines to drive analytics and empower real time insightsConvene with partners and product teams to plan effective logging and reporting mechanismsBuild strong scalable user-facing systems and expose metrics using powerful visualization toolsWe would love to hear from you if:Bachelor's degree in Computer Science and 5-7 years of industry experience, or a Master's degree in Computer Science and 3-5 years of industry experienceStrong coding experience, preferably in PythonHands-on experience with large scale data visualization tools (e.g. Oracle Analytics, Power BI, Tableau)Ability to handle multiple competing priorities in a fast-paced environmentWe'd be especially excited if you are familiar with designing clean, object-oriented data pipelines driven both by development and product needs.This role is available throughout Canada. Employees within a 100-kilometer radius of our Toronto office are expected to work from the office on three pre-scheduled "core days" each month to encourage cross-team connection and in-person collaboration. Aside from these office-specific "core days," this job allows for virtual/remote, hybrid, and in-office workplace setting options._________________________SoundHound AI strives to be a values-driven company that is supportive of one another, open and honest, undaunted by challenges, nimble and focused, and determined to excel and win.
